Caldwell Lacrosse Ends Season with Loss to Queens

FLUSHING, N.Y. – The Caldwell University women's lacrosse team concluded the 2015 season with a 12-7 loss to Queens College Thursday afternoon at the Queens Lacrosse Field. The Cougars finish their second season as an intercollegiate program with a 3-10 record, while the Knights improve to 2-8.

Queens controlled the first half, outscoring Caldwell 9-2 over the first 30 minutes. Freshman attack Jessica Minuto (Levittown, NY/Division Avenue) and freshman midfielder Emily Fey (Center Moriches, NY/Center Moriches) tallied the first-half goals for the Cougars. In the second half, freshman midfielder Mariah Wynn (Clearwater, FL/Palm Harbor) countered two Queens goals with two tallies of her own to make the score 11-4. The Knights scored again with 13 minutes left, then sophomore midfielder Courtney Donlon (East Brunswick, NJ/East Brunswick), Wynn and freshman attack Pamela Schenck (East Moriches, NY/Center Moriches) scored consecutive goals to close out the game.

Sophomore goalie Melissa Garris (Matawan, NJ/Old Bridge) recorded seven saves for Caldwell, while Kristen Ancona had nine saves for Queens.

The Cougars return all 16 players from this year's roster in 2016.
